持续部署的内涵和实施路径问题之集成尽早进行每次集成很小的问题如何解决

简介: 持续部署的内涵和实施路径问题之集成尽早进行每次集成很小的问题如何解决

问题一:Kent Beck关于集成的观点是什么?

Kent Beck关于集成的观点是什么?


参考回答:

Kent Beck认为集成在软件开发协作过程中非常重要。因为大多数情况下,问题都是拆分解决后再集成的。因此,确保集成过程的顺畅和高效,对于软件开发和部署的成功至关重要。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/674860


问题二:集成的三个基本步骤是什么?

集成的三个基本步骤是什么?


参考回答:

集成的三个基本步骤是代码提交、打包部署和验证。这三个步骤简单而关键,旨在验证合并后的代码完整性、构建能力以及功能性测试的通过情况。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/674861


问题三:为什么集成需要尽早进行,并且每次集成的批量应该很小?

为什么集成需要尽早进行,并且每次集成的批量应该很小?


参考回答:

集成需要尽早进行是为了尽早发现风险,确保合并后的代码能够顺利构建并通过功能性测试。每次集成的批量小,可以减少集成过程中可能出现的问题范围,提高集成的稳定性和效率。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/674869


问题四:什么是可部署单元和可集成单元?

什么是可部署单元和可集成单元?


参考回答:

可部署单元是指从部署角度出发,能够发布到可测试环境的单元,通常对应于一个需求或特性。而可集成单元则是从集成角度出发,许多可构建的单元在逻辑上能够组合在一起,通过单元测试和代码验证,确保代码质量。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/674870


问题五:在代码提交后,通常会进行哪些质量检查步骤?

在代码提交后,通常会进行哪些质量检查步骤?


参考回答:

在代码提交后,通常会进行代码分析、编译构建等质量检查步骤。编译成功是获取第一手反馈的重要方式,编译器在构建过程中能发现代码中的问题。随后还会进行单元测试、集成测试和功能测试,确保代码质量。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/674871

相关文章
|
27天前
|
监控 安全 测试技术
在实施自动化和持续集成的过程中,如何确保代码的安全性和合规性
在自动化和持续集成中,确保代码安全与合规至关重要。措施包括集成自动化安全工具、执行自动化合规检查、进行代码质量与安全检测、评估开源代码安全、实施基础设施即代码的安全标准、采用多层防御策略、加强安全教育与文化建设、使用合规性检测工具及许可证合规分析等,共同提升代码安全性与合规水平。
|
1月前
|
监控 安全 测试技术
在实施自动化和持续集成的过程中,如何确保代码的安全性和合规性?
在实施自动化和持续集成的过程中,如何确保代码的安全性和合规性?
|
7月前
|
敏捷开发 监控 Devops
深入理解与实施软件测试中的持续集成策略
【5月更文挑战第29天】 在快速迭代的软件开发过程中,持续集成(CI)策略是确保产品质量和加速市场交付的关键实践。本文将探讨持续集成在软件测试中的应用,分析其对提高测试效率、降低缺陷率以及优化资源分配的影响,并讨论如何在现有的测试框架中有效地实施CI策略。通过案例分析和最佳实践分享,旨在为读者提供一套系统的方法论,以便更好地融入现代敏捷开发流程,实现软件测试工作的自动化和高效化。
|
7月前
|
安全 数据管理 测试技术
网络安全与信息安全:防范漏洞、加强加密与提升安全意识深入探索自动化测试框架的设计原则与实践应用化测试解决方案。文章不仅涵盖了框架选择的标准,还详细阐述了如何根据项目需求定制测试流程,以及如何利用持续集成工具实现测试的自动触发和结果反馈。最后,文中还将讨论测试数据管理、测试用例优化及团队协作等关键问题,为读者提供全面的自动化测试框架设计与实施指南。
【5月更文挑战第27天】 在数字化时代,网络安全与信息安全已成为维护国家安全、企业利益和个人隐私的重要环节。本文旨在分享关于网络安全漏洞的识别与防范、加密技术的应用以及提升安全意识的重要性。通过对这些方面的深入探讨,我们希望能为读者提供一些实用的建议和策略,以应对日益严峻的网络安全挑战。 【5月更文挑战第27天】 在软件开发周期中,自动化测试作为保障软件质量的关键步骤,其重要性日益凸显。本文旨在剖析自动化测试框架设计的核心原则,并结合具体案例探讨其在实际应用中的执行策略。通过对比分析不同测试框架的优缺点,我们提出一套高效、可扩展且易于维护的自动
《网络空间欺骗:构筑欺骗防御的科学基石》一2.4.3 实施和集成欺骗
本文讲的是网络空间欺骗:构筑欺骗防御的科学基石一2.4.3 实施和集成欺骗,本节书摘来华章计算机《网络空间欺骗:构筑欺骗防御的科学基石》一书中的第2章,第2.4.3节, Cyber Deception: Building the Scientific Foundation 苏西尔·贾乔迪亚(Sushil Jajodia)V. S.苏夫拉曼尼(V. S. Subrahmanian)[美] 维平·斯沃尔(Vipin Swarup) 著 克利夫·王(Cliff Wang) 马多贺 雷程 译 译更多章节内容可以访问云栖社区“华章计算机”公众号查看。
966 0
SOA 架构中的ESB是更好的应用于异构系统集成整合还是用于统一服务调用/基础服务实施
一、讨论主题与观点       写一篇文章、发现一次自觉得有意思的SOA架构方面的讨论,源于昨天AgileEAS.NET SOA 平台群(113723486)里几个群友的一次关于ESB的一次讨论。       大家的讨论观点主要集成在:对于ESB的定义也有类观点,一类观点是把ESB定位于SOA架构之中的基础服务设施(书上都这么讲),还有一类观点就是ESB做为异构系统之间的集成和整合之间,其实ESB本身都能实现两种观点的功能,只是觉得在时下,应该更偏重于那一方面,两者的本质上最大的区别是,同一系统内部的功能是否需要经过ESB进行调用。
829 0
|
2月前
|
Java Maven Docker
gitlab-ci 集成 k3s 部署spring boot 应用
gitlab-ci 集成 k3s 部署spring boot 应用
|
25天前
|
消息中间件 监控 Java
您是否已集成 Spring Boot 与 ActiveMQ?
您是否已集成 Spring Boot 与 ActiveMQ?
48 0
|
5月前
|
监控 druid Java
spring boot 集成配置阿里 Druid监控配置
spring boot 集成配置阿里 Druid监控配置
317 6

热门文章

最新文章